Apple RAID: Supported Systems

Apple RAID is only available bundled with Apple Workgroup Servers. It is not available separately and is not supported when installed on a system other than the server it was bundled with.
Here is a list of Apple supported configurations:
Supported Hardware
Version of RAID
Supported Mac OS
Changes from Prior Version
WS 6150, 8150, 9150
1.0.1
7.1.2 to 7.6
--
WS 6150, 8150, 9150
1.0.2
7.5.1 to 7.6
4 GB volume support
WS 7250, 8550
1.1
7.5.3 to 7.6
Weighted striping, Install driver without initializing, PCI server compatibility.
WS 7250, 8550
1.1.1
7.5.3 to 7.6
--
WS 7350, 9650
1.5(1)
7.6.1 only
Quick initialization added, VM supported
WS 7350, 9650
1.5.3(1)
7.6.1, 8.0
Mac OS 8 support
WS G3
2.0.2(1)
8.1
Mac OS 8.1, HFS+ support, Stripe-in-place
Table Notes:
1. denotes SoftRAID software from Conley. There are other articles on the SoftRAID software setup and configuration. For further information, see TIL Articles:
